I've recently got into drawing Celtic Knots and have been using a method I've used for years, adapted from a book I had over twenty years ago. If you know which book it might be, please do let me know because I've forgotten!
I do have some recommendations for finding more about Celtic Art. A couple of channels on RU-vid; David Nicholls and Aon Celtic Art are both really helpful. I've also been working through Aidan Meehan's 'The Book of Celtic Design' and have found lots of inspiration there.

I am wondering if there is a general principle of using a certain number (odd or even, does it matter?) of points in each direction, so that you end up with the right number of overlaps, corners, etc., or is there no "rule" and you can do any number in either direction (e.g. 4 x 4, or 4 x 5, or 4 x 6, or 5 x 5, 5 x 6, 5 x 7 and so on ?) I hope you understand my question! I can do a lot of experimenting to find out but if there is any rule one needs to follow, that's what I would like to know! Thanks so much!
@loudavisdrawing
@loudavisdrawing Месяц назад
Hi! I think some experimenting is a good idea but I think that you can do any number in any direction as long as what you’re counting (4x5 etc.) is the primary grid (and not the points in the middles of the boxes). I think there is a rule for how many ‘strands’ your knot contains based on how many you start with.

Do you have a formula for how many in the grid to avoid having orphaned strands that don't loop back around but get left just hanging at the edge? Or is that why you start with every other square in the grid?
@loudavisdrawing
@loudavisdrawing 6 месяцев назад
Yes, that's why I start with every other square, then fill in around them.
